What role do cover crops play in nitrogen fixation?

Cover crops play a crucial role in nitrogen fixation, enhancing soil health and agricultural productivity. By incorporating cover crops into farming practices, farmers can naturally enrich soil nitrogen levels, reduce the need for synthetic fertilizers, and improve overall crop yield. This sustainable approach not only promotes environmental health but also supports economic efficiency for farmers.

What Are Cover Crops and How Do They Fix Nitrogen?

Cover crops are plants grown primarily to manage soil fertility, quality, and erosion, rather than for direct harvest. Common cover crops include legumes like clover, vetch, and beans, which are particularly effective at nitrogen fixation. These plants host nitrogen-fixing bacteria, such as Rhizobium, in their root nodules. The bacteria convert atmospheric nitrogen into ammonia, a form that plants can absorb and utilize.

Benefits of Nitrogen Fixation by Cover Crops

  • Enhanced Soil Fertility: Cover crops add organic matter and nutrients to the soil, improving its structure and fertility.
  • Reduced Fertilizer Costs: By naturally increasing nitrogen levels, cover crops decrease the reliance on chemical fertilizers.
  • Environmental Protection: Reducing synthetic fertilizer use minimizes runoff, protecting waterways from pollution.
  • Increased Biodiversity: Cover cropping supports diverse ecosystems, promoting beneficial insects and microorganisms.

How Do Cover Crops Improve Soil Health?

Cover crops contribute to soil health through several mechanisms:

  1. Soil Structure Improvement: Their roots help break up compacted soil, enhancing aeration and water infiltration.
  2. Erosion Control: The plant cover protects soil from wind and water erosion.
  3. Weed Suppression: Dense cover crop growth can outcompete weeds, reducing the need for herbicides.
  4. Pest and Disease Management: Some cover crops can deter pests and reduce disease incidence by breaking pest life cycles.

Types of Cover Crops for Nitrogen Fixation

Leguminous Cover Crops

Legumes are renowned for their nitrogen-fixing abilities. Here are some popular options:

  • Clover: Red clover and white clover are versatile, providing nitrogen and improving soil structure.
  • Vetch: Hairy vetch is winter-hardy and excellent for nitrogen fixation.
  • Field Peas: These are fast-growing and suitable for cooler climates.

Non-Leguminous Cover Crops

While not directly involved in nitrogen fixation, these crops complement legumes by improving other soil attributes:

  • Rye: Known for its biomass production and weed suppression.
  • Oats: Effective in preventing soil erosion and adding organic matter.
  • Buckwheat: Rapid growth makes it ideal for quick soil coverage.

How to Integrate Cover Crops into Farming Practices

Integrating cover crops into existing farming systems requires strategic planning:

  1. Select Appropriate Species: Choose cover crops based on climate, soil type, and desired benefits.
  2. Determine Planting Time: Plant cover crops after harvest or during fallow periods to maximize soil benefits.
  3. Manage Growth: Monitor growth to prevent competition with main crops and ensure optimal nitrogen fixation.
  4. Incorporate into Soil: After the cover crop cycle, incorporate the biomass into the soil to release nutrients.

What Are the Best Cover Crops for Nitrogen Fixation?

Legumes such as clover, vetch, and field peas are the best cover crops for nitrogen fixation. They form symbiotic relationships with nitrogen-fixing bacteria, enriching the soil naturally.

How Do Cover Crops Affect Soil Nitrogen Levels?

Cover crops increase soil nitrogen levels by capturing atmospheric nitrogen and converting it into a plant-usable form. This process reduces the need for synthetic nitrogen fertilizers.

Can Cover Crops Be Used in Organic Farming?

Yes, cover crops are highly beneficial in organic farming. They enhance soil fertility naturally and help manage weeds and pests without synthetic chemicals.

What Is the Impact of Cover Crops on Crop Yields?

Cover crops can improve crop yields by enhancing soil health, reducing erosion, and providing essential nutrients. They create a more sustainable and productive farming ecosystem.

How Long Should Cover Crops Be Left in the Field?

The duration depends on the specific cover crop and farming goals. Typically, cover crops are left in the field until just before planting the main crop, allowing maximum nutrient return to the soil.
